Baszewice [baʂɛˈvit͡sɛ], (German: Batzwitz) is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Gryfice, within Gryfice County, West Pomeranian Voivodeship, in north-western Poland.[1] It lies approximately 6 km (4 mi) south of Gryfice and 64 km (40 mi) north-east of the regional capital Szczecin.[2]

Quick facts Country, Voivodeship ...

The village has a population of 284.
